After the CR update, can a Hidden card be played in response to a Deathknell trigger during combat?
Ruling: No, you cannot play a Hidden card in response to a Deathknell trigger. By the time the Deathknell trigger is placed on the chain, players have already lost attacker/defender status during the combat special cleanup, meaning no showdown or combat is staged at the location and the Contested status is cleared.
Sequence:
- Combat special cleanup occurs, removing attacker/defender status and Contested status
- Deathknell triggers are placed on the chain (before units die)
- Units (both Deathknell and non-Deathknell) die and go to trash in the following cleanup step
Nuances:
- Before the CR update, it was possible to use Hidden cards in response to Deathknell triggers during combat, but this changed with the clarification that removing Contested status is NOT part of the special cleanup
- Outside of combat, if a Deathknell unit is killed by a spell, the Hidden card is removed from the battlefield in the following cleanup
- Karthus (passive ability) will see Deathknell triggers created and cause them to trigger twice when dying simultaneously, because the Deathknell trigger is placed on the chain before the units die
- Viktor Leader will not trigger when dying simultaneously with other units because his trigger evaluates precisely when units die
